Your Father's Room (French: La chambre de ton père) is a 2004 novel by the French writer Michel Déon. It is set in Paris and Monaco in the 1920s and follows a young boy, Édouard, called Teddy. The book is a fictionalised autobiography based on Déon's childhood.

Publication
The book was published in France on February 5, 2004, through éditions Gallimard. An English translation is set to be published through Gallic Books on 1 June 2017 in the United Kingdom and 13 June 2017 in the United States.
Reception
Yasmina Reza of Le Figaro called the book "one of the most beautiful stories about grief that you can read".
